Think you know everything about Coach (1989)? Think again. This classic Craig T. Nelson sitcom about Hayden Fox, the Minnesota State Screaming Eagles, and life on the sidelines was hiding some seriously weird secrets behind the laugh track.

In this video, we’re counting down 15 Weird Facts About Coach You Never Knew — from the fictional “Minnesota State” that ended up inspiring real universities, to the lost reboot that was filmed and then quietly canceled before it ever aired. We’ll talk about:
  • How “Minnesota State” was actually filmed in Iowa
  • Why Hayden Fox’s name is a nod to a real-life coaching legend
  • The Coach actor who grew up to voice Patrick Star on SpongeBob SquarePants
  • Shelley Fabares’ wild history as an Elvis co-star and #1 pop singer
  • The blink-and-you-miss-it cameo from Dick Van Dyke
  • How Jerry Van Dyke went from one of TV’s “worst shows ever” to late-career success
  • And the strange crossover stunts and finale easter eggs that quietly tied Coach into other sitcom universes

Coach (1989): 15 Weird Facts You Didn’t Know

Remember when Coach took a college football sitcom in 1989 and quietly turned it into one of the most dependable comedies of its era. Starring Craig T. Nelson, Jerry Van Dyke, Bill Fagerbakke, and Shelley Fabares, Coach built its humor around locker room meltdowns, recruiting disasters, and the chaos surrounding Hayden Fox at Minnesota State.
